Hyesan-dong Climate
Hyesan-dong has an average annual temperature of 2.6°C (37°F) and receives about 710 mm of precipitation per year. The warmest month is July and the coldest is January. Figures are 1970–2000 climate normals.

| Month | Avg (°C/°F) | Precip |
|---|---|---|
| January | -17° / 2° | 9 mm |
| February | -13° / 9° | 11 mm |
| March | -4° / 24° | 20 mm |
| April | 5° / 40° | 44 mm |
| May | 11° / 52° | 59 mm |
| June | 16° / 60° | 111 mm |
| July | 19° / 66° | 158 mm |
| August | 18° / 65° | 156 mm |
| September | 12° / 53° | 75 mm |
| October | 5° / 40° | 29 mm |
| November | -5° / 23° | 24 mm |
| December | -14° / 7° | 14 mm |
1970–2000 normals from WorldClim 2.1 (~9 km grid). Precipitation can be less precise near mountains or coastlines, where rainfall varies sharply over short distances.
